How they compare
Norway currently reports 8,016 t against 4,343 t in Czechia, a difference of 3,673 t.
That makes Norway's figure about 1.8 times Czechia's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 15 shared years of data; in 1997 it was Czechia ahead.
Czechia ranks 7th and Norway ranks 5th of 29 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Czechia averaged higher in 2 and Norway in 1.

About this data
The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
